@charset 'UTF-8';


.klt { width:440px; height:364px; position:relative; overflow:hidden;}
.klt span { position:absolute; top:0px; left:0px; width:440px; height:364px; background:url(/images/content/produkty/kanban/proces-klt-kanbanu.jpg) 0 0 no-repeat;}

a.downloadlink { padding-right:20px; padding-bottom:2px; white-space:nowrap;} 
a.downloadlink.zip { background:url(/images/layout/zip.gif) top right no-repeat}
a.downloadlink.pdf { background:url(/images/layout/pdf.gif) top right no-repeat}
.redText { color:red !important;}

/* upload */

.uploader { position:relative; width:183px; height:30px;}

#selectFile1, #selectFile2 { width:183px; height:30px; }
#progressBar1, #progressBar2 { width:183px; height:30px; position:absolute; top:0px; left:0px; background: #fff url(/images/layout/filaname.jpg) 0 0 no-repeat; display:none;}
#progressBar1 div, #progressBar2 div {position:absolute; top:9px; left:11px; height:13px; background-color:red;}
#fileName1, #fileName2 {position:absolute; top:0px; left:0px; display:none; font-size:0.8em; background: #fff url(/images/layout/filaname.jpg) 0 0 no-repeat; padding:3px 20px 100px 3px; overflow:hidden; line-height:25px; }
#uploadBtn1, #uploadBtn2 { display:none; width:38px; height:30px; position:absolute; top:0px; right:0px; background:red; background: #fff url(/images/layout/prilozit.jpg) 0 0 no-repeat;  }
#resetBtn1, #resetBtn2 { display:none; width:38px; height:30px; position:absolute; top:0px; right:0px; background:red; background: #fff url(/images/layout/smazat.jpg) 0 0 no-repeat;  }
.column li { margin:3px 0;}

small { font-size:0.8em;}
strong { font-weight:bold;}
em { font-style:italic;}

.spacer { border:none; margin:0; padding:0; background:transparent; overflow:hidden; }
.spacer.a { height:1px; font-size:1px; }
.spacer.b { height:2px; font-size:2px; }
.spacer.c { height:3px; font-size:3px; }
.spacer.d { height:4px; font-size:4px; }
.spacer.e { height:5px; font-size:5px; }
.spacer.f { height:6px; font-size:6px; }
.spacer.g { height:7px; font-size:7px; }
.spacer.h { height:8px; font-size:8px; }
.spacer.i { height:9px; font-size:9px; }
.spacer.j { height:10px; font-size:10px; }
.spacer.k { height:20px; font-size:20px; }

.spacer.x20 { height:20px; font-size:20px; }
.spacer.x30 { height:30px; font-size:30px; }
.spacer.x40 { height:40px; font-size:40px; }
.spacer.x50 { height:50px; font-size:50px; }
.spacer.x60 { height:60px; font-size:60px; }
.spacer.x70 { height:70px; font-size:70px; }
.spacer.x80 { height:80px; font-size:80px; }
.spacer.x90 { height:90px; font-size:90px; }
.spacer.x100 { height:100px; font-size:100px; }

.narrow-column, .narrow-column-right { float: left; width: 49%; }
.narrow-column-right { float: right; }
.wide-column { width: 100%;}

.justify {text-align:justify}

.cleaner { clear:both; height:0px; font-size:0px; border:none; margin:0; padding:0; background:transparent; overflow:hidden; }

.w10 { width:10%; }
.w14 { width:14%; }
.w15 { width:15%; }
.w16 { width:16%; }
.w17 { width:17%; }
.w20 { width:20%; }
.w25 { width:25%; }
.w30 { width:30%; }
.w33 { width:33%; }
.w34 { width:34%; }
.w35 { width:35%; }
.w39 { width:39%; }
.w40 { width:40%; }
.w44 { width:44%; }
.w49 { width:49%; }
.w50 { width:50%; }
.w55 { width:55%; }
.w60 { width:60%; }
.w64 { width:64%; }
.w65 { width:65%; }
.w70 { width:70%; }
.w75 { width:75%; }
.w80 { width:80%; }
.w85 { width:85%; }
.w90 { width:90%; }
.w91 { width:91%; }
.w95 { width:95%; }
.w100 { width:100%; }

.relative { position:relative}

img { behavior: url(/css/iepngfix.htc) }
* {-moz-outline-style:none; outline:none;}
textarea { resize:none}


/*==================*/

